CVE-2026-39683: Improper Neutralization of Input During Web Page Generation ('Cross-site Scripting') in Chief Gnome Garden Gnome Package
Improper Neutralization of Input During Web Page Generation ('Cross-site Scripting') vulnerability in Chief Gnome Garden Gnome Package garden-gnome-package allows DOM-Based XSS.This issue affects Garden Gnome Package: from n/a through <= 2.4.1.
AI Analysis
Technical Summary
This vulnerability in the Chief Gnome Garden Gnome Package allows DOM-based cross-site scripting due to improper input neutralization during web page generation. It affects versions up to and including 2.4.1. No official remediation or patch information is currently available, and no CVSS score has been assigned. The vulnerability was published on April 8, 2026, and no known exploits have been reported.
Potential Impact
Successful exploitation could allow an attacker to execute arbitrary scripts in the context of the affected web application, potentially leading to session hijacking, defacement, or other client-side impacts. However, no specific impact details or exploitation reports are available.
